I was nervous since I had never done something like this before and it seemed like a pretty big deal to me. I then texted the same number Friday, Feb 23rd to let her know I was still coming. I arrived on Sunday, February 25th one day before my procedure. That morning before my plane took off I again texted her to let her know that I was on my way and what time my plane would land. I also verified the address of the recovery house. (which is the address that is stated here on Yelp and several other places online, a place about 10-15min away from Miami Airport) I was told they have personal drivers but the car that picked me up at the airport was an Uber driver. He confirmed the address with me and I had to call Yaite because our addresses didn't match. The house he took me to was at 13147 SW 284th St Homestead, FL. Look it up, it is about 1hr and 10min (south) from the airport. (if you are lucky and traffic isn't crazy) The drive over there was an ordeal in itself. You start to panic a bit since you all you start seeing at some point is rows and rows of palm trees. I was already on edge about the change of location and how far it was-it would have been nice to have been told the ACTUAL address instead of just saying yes when I sent the Miami address. The house itself is really nice and clean. No complaints there. The house has 2 bathrooms and 3 rooms. 2 rooms with 2 beds apiece and the other room has 4 beds in it. You quickly figure out that if someone gets breast implants or a tummy tuck they are gonna be in the living in a recliner. Which wouldn't be so bad except that I can't imagine being able to get rest with all the lights getting turned on at all hours of the day. Once I got there Elena was the true beacon of my stay. She immediately took me in and started on the task of feeding me. She was very attentive and I could tell I would be in good hands once my procedure happened her attentiveness is what convinced me to stay. The day wore on and drama started happening. One of the ladies there somehow got into it with Elena and Elena decided she had enough and wanted to leave. (crazy, I know) I tried to focus on the reason I was there and stayed in my room. That's another thing, depending on how considerate your roommate is determines some of the comfort. My first night there my roommate turned on the light at 3am to get ready and made all kinds of noise. The first night after my surgery she turned it on around 4am and I wasn't able to fall asleep again. With Elena gone Marilady (spelling?) the lady who is the owner stayed periodically to take care of us and cook. They replaced Elena with Marlene. She did a great job being a caretaker. Everything else was questionable. My surgery ended at 11:45am. The recovery house was informed I was ready and I wasn't picked up for a long time. Around 2pm I couldn't handle the pain anymore so I called myself. I was told the driver was very near. At 3pm a driver arrived. My nurse was very angry since it seemed like they had sent a random (clueless) Uber driver to come pick me up. No blankets/pillows etc. He just wanted me to lay face first on the back seat of his tiny 4 door. My nurse wouldn't release me and angrily called Marilady informing her she had to come pick me up herself. Keep in mind that I am going back and forth into the building with no PAIN MEDS. Finally at 4pm I was picked up. I screamed and cried the whole hour back to the recovery house. We got there at 5pm and I was so angry and in pain that they ended up giving me some Percocets. (never figured out where they came from and honestly at that moment I didn't care) I demanded they fill my prescriptions and at first they wanted to pacify me by saying they would do it "later" since they had already given me pain medication. I put my foot down and by 8:30pm I had my meds. That was the recurring theme the whole week I was there by the way. There were ladies who literally waited OVERNIGHT to get their pain pills after their procedures. They only have one driver and that poor man can't possibly drop off/pick up patients AND fill prescriptions in a timely manner. We helped each other out and lended out pain pills to the ladies who were in pain because their prescriptions hadn't been filled. The meals that were made were delicious and homemade but there were a few days where we ate late and a meal or 2 I made on my own. Some of us were taken care of in terms of being helped to the restroom and others that weren't. They have a massage therapist (Marilady's mom) that comes to do the lymphatic massages in house. That was convenient and the lady is really nice but recovery houses closer to all the plastic surgery centers and IN Miami also offer that service. There were pluses but all the negatives (disorganization being a HUGE factor) is the reason for the sub par review.

I am beyond grateful to have found this agency. My son started receiving ABA therapy with RBT…read moreElaine and BCBA Daymi on June 2020. Before this, he had received therapy from another agency and had shown no improvement. Merely one week after starting with his MG Home Care team (Elaine and Daymi), my son doing the signs for "more" and "give me". He has now been receiving therapy for almost three months. My son follows one- and two-step instructions, approximates words ("car", "mom", "fist bump", "handshake"), completes puzzles, is able to sit for extended periods, matches, draws and traces, and is in the process of being potty trained. His RBT, Elaine, is motivated and determined to help him succeed. His BCBA, Daymi, is constantly keeping us in the loop and immersing us in his therapy. I have learned how to tailor my parenting to fit the needs of my child. I highly recommend MG Home Care, Elaine, and Daymi. Even my son's speech and occupational therapists have acknowledged the progress that my son has made in such a short period of time. If you want someone who will care for your child and his or her progress as much as you do, this is the agency that you need to work with.
